How to apply for MBS school of planning and architecture?

For admission into the MBS School of Planning and Architecture, you must have qualified the NATA exam with a good score and you must have completed your 10+2 with atleast 50% aggregate marks and mathematics as a compulsory subject.

You should go through the official website of the college and regularly check for any updates on the dates of the release of application forms.
